FLAGELLATE
Definitions of FLAGELLATE
- Resembling a whip.
- (transitive) To whip or scourge.
- (transitive) Of a spermatozoon, to move its tail back and forth.
- (biology) Having flagella.
- (biology) Any organism that has flagella.
